Sex worker Shauntelle Elizabeth Went, charged alongside Christopher James McCann, committed to stand trial

A Brisbane sex worker who was charged alongside a former Sydney-based banker has been committed to stand trial over allegations she tried to procure underage girls for sex.

Shauntelle Elizabeth Went will face a District Court trial on charges of using the internet to procure a person under the age of 16 to engage in a sexual act.

Former Commonwealth Bank executive Christopher James McCann, 50, allegedly engaged Went, 18, to supply the services of two girls aged 14 or 15, the court earlier heard.

McCann, based in Sydney, frequently travelled interstate, and asked Went whether she had younger friends that she worked with, according to previous court hearings.

The court earlier heard McCann was accused of making an arrangement and agreeing on a price to use Went’s services, alongside two underage girls.

Later that evening, Went and the girls attended a five-star hotel in Brisbane’s CBD, the court heard. The girls were not alleged to have entered the room, after McCann contacted the front desk to ask them to leave.

McCann was found dead in Springbrook, in the Gold Coast hinterland, two days after he was released on bail in July last year. His death was not suspicious.

Carolyn Juratowitch, representing Went for her committal hearing, told the court her client did not wish to enter a plea.

Juratowitch also submitted for her client’s bail conditions to be varied, to remove her reporting to police.

“She’s now been on bail in excess of a year. It’s my submission that bail condition is just unnecessary,” she said, adding Went was not a flight risk.

“She is, I think because of her mental health, in fairly regular contact with police for welfare checks in any event and I’m asking that be removed simply because it is not necessary.”

The court heard Went had been charged twice for breaching her bail.

Prosecutor William Orrah told the court that Went had failed to report to police twice, and on the second time, police took her phone for inspection.

Encrypted messaging apps were found on her phone, which were against her bail conditions.

“The facts of the offence have to do with using an internet service to be able to procure a child for these sexual acts,” he said.

He said the encrypted apps were only found because Went had been reporting to police.

The court heard Went had also been charged with wilful damage and threatening violence this year.

Magistrate Belinda Merrin ultimately upheld the existing police reporting conditions, saying it was appropriate to ameliorate the risks.
